ADS8555/8556 gain error

Other Parts Discussed in Thread: ADS8555, ADS8556

Hi, folks

The ADS8555(or 8556) datasheet describe its gain error is +-0.25% of FSR.

Also ADS8556 leverage full scale to x2 or x4 based upon RANGE value.

In these cases, Is the FSR value will be x2 or x4 higher than +-0.25% or simply it remains 0.25%?

I am bit confusing what "Referenced to voltage at REFIO" means.

  • Hello Kajino-san,

    The typical gain error remains at +/- 0.25 % regardless of:

    1 ) whether the input range is +/- 4Vref or +/- 2Vref,

    2) whether the reference voltage is set to 2.5 V or 3 V operation,

    3) whether the DAC setting is 0x3FF or less,

    4) whether you choose to disable the external reference and connect an external reference voltage.

    The "Referenced to voltage at REFIO" condition means that the typical gain error does not depend on the factor 1, 2, 3 or 4 above. As long as you know the voltage on the REFIO pin, you can calculate the gain error.
